Solar Energy Services in Sandton, Gauteng
In Sandton, Gauteng, solar energy companies provide a range of services designed to help businesses and households transition to cleaner, more reliable power. These services cover assessment, design, installation, commissioning and ongoing support, reflecting the practical realities of the South African energy landscape where load shedding and rising electricity tariffs are common considerations.
Assessment and consultation form the initial stage of most solar projects. Experts conduct a detailed evaluation of property orientation, roof condition, shading from neighbouring structures, and electrical capacity. The aim is to determine the most effective configuration, including the number of solar panels, inverter capacity and whether a storage solution is warranted. In many cases, the assessment also considers anticipated changes in electricity usage, potential expansion, and the suitability of the site for grid-connected or off-grid systems.
Design and engineering follow the assessment, where a customised system is proposed to meet specific energy goals. This stage typically involves selecting high-quality solar modules, inverters, mounting hardware and, where appropriate, battery storage. For commercial properties, designs may prioritise scalable options to accommodate future growth, while residential projects may focus on compact, space-efficient layouts. The design also addresses safety features, such as proper earthing, surge protection and adherence to local electrical codes and regulations.
Installation is a critical phase conducted by qualified technicians. For Sandton premises, installers often work to minimise disruption while ensuring robust protection against weather exposure. Installation involves mounting the PV array, connecting conduction pathways, integrating the inverter and, when applicable, configuring battery storage and management systems. System commissioning follows, confirming electrical integrity, safety interlocks and correct operation of monitoring equipment. In many instances, the process includes a post-installation inspection to validate performance against the design parameters.
Maintenance and monitoring are essential for sustaining system performance. Solar energy services typically include periodic maintenance visits, cleaning of panels where necessary, and checks of electrical connections, inverters, charge controllers and battery health. Monitoring platforms may provide real-time data on energy generation, consumption patterns and battery status, enabling informed decisions about energy usage and future upgrades. For commercial customers, service agreements often cover scheduled inspections, remote diagnostics and rapid response for any faults.
Financing, warranties and compliance are important considerations in Sandton. Many providers offer guidance on financing options suitable for the local market, including upfront purchases, leases or power purchase agreements where available. Warranties on modules, inverters and storage components help protect the investment, with terms typically addressing performance thresholds, degradation rates and workmanship. Compliance with municipal approvals, electrical standards and safety requirements is emphasised, ensuring that installations meet South African regulations and insurer expectations.
Practical considerations include roof condition, load capacity, and the potential for shading from neighbouring buildings or trees. Site access, rooftop wind uplift, and the choice between grid-tied versus off-grid configurations influence cost and resilience. Battery storage increases resilience during power outages but adds upfront expense and maintenance considerations, particularly in a region where electricity tariffs and reliability drive interest in energy independence. Environmental considerations, such as suitable mounting materials and heat tolerance in Gauteng’s climate, are also evaluated to maximise long-term performance.
